Bare spot repair services focus on addressing areas of damaged or missing paint, coating, or surface material on various structures. This process involves removing the compromised layer, preparing the underlying surface, and applying a new coating to restore the appearance and protect the material beneath. The goal is to seamlessly blend the repaired area with the surrounding surface, ensuring a uniform look and improved durability. These services are often tailored to the specific material and surface involved, whether it’s metal, wood, concrete, or other building components.

This type of repair is particularly effective in resolving issues caused by corrosion, weathering, physical damage, or aging. Over time, exposed surfaces can develop bare spots due to rust, chipping paint, or surface erosion, which can lead to further deterioration if left unaddressed. Bare spot repair helps prevent more extensive damage by restoring the protective coating, thereby reducing the risk of rust, decay, or structural weakening. It also enhances the overall aesthetic appeal of a property by eliminating unsightly patches or blemishes.

The overview below groups typical Bare Spot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hardeeville,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Minor Spot Repairs - Small bare spots typically cost between $50 and $150 to repair, depending on size and location. For example, a small area on a driveway may be around $75.

Moderate Repairs - Larger bare spots or multiple areas can range from $150 to $400. An average repair for a medium-sized patch might be approximately $250.

Extensive Damage - Significant bare spots requiring more extensive work may cost $400 to $1,000 or more. Repairing a large section of a parking lot can fall within this range.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on surface type, repair complexity, and local contractor rates.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
